Star Wars Jedi Academy

Series initially written by Jeffrey Brown. Jarrett J. Krosoczka is the author of the fourth book in this series, published New York, NY: Scholastic Inc. 2013

Through graphic novel format and journal entries, letters, we are taken to a "middle school in a galaxy far, far away…" where our multimodal adventures are full of wordplay, fun, humor and the frustrations and awkwardness of middle school.

These books are New York Times Bestsellers and received starred reviews from Booklist.

Grades 3-7
